Output 3bab112b2d80f3216fd6c6850a0ab9ea13468934f83b51ccaef8238aaf45d0ef:7

value
52918772294
script pubkey
OP_0 OP_PUSHBYTES_32 c8fb18fc463e4c362f12aaf6623bd5e7011a09cd3ce105c51e0db1bde8cfc54c
address
bc1qera33lzx8exrvtcj4tmxyw74uuq35zwd8nsst3g7pkcmm6x0c4xqpl3w2t
transaction
3bab112b2d80f3216fd6c6850a0ab9ea13468934f83b51ccaef8238aaf45d0ef
confirmations
260561
spent
true